gpt4 book ai didi

ios5 - 从:” in Xcode4. 3引用的错误:“” _OBJC_METACLASS _ $ _ CDVViewController”

转载 作者:行者123 更新时间:2023-12-04 13:14:07 24 4
gpt4 key购买 nike

我是iPhone开发和phonegap的新手。现在,我想使用phonegap创建简单的iPhone应用程序。现在,我在Lion Mac中使用phonegap2.0。我的Xcode版本是4.3。现在我的问题是当我在模拟器5.0中运行Xcode时,在xcode中安装了phonegap2.0之后。我得到这个下面的错误。

"Undefined symbols for architecture i386:
"_OBJC_CLASS_$_CDVViewController", referenced from:
_OBJC_CLASS_$_ViewController in ViewController.o
objc-class-ref in AppDelegate.o
"_OBJC_METACLASS_$_CDVViewController", referenced from:
_OBJC_METACLASS_$_ViewController in ViewController.o
ld: symbol(s) not found for architecture i386
clang: error: linker command failed with exit code 1 (use -v to see invocation)"

请帮我解决这个问题。提前致谢。
并且我附上了错误页面的屏幕截图供您引用。

最佳答案

检查您的项目是否链接libCordova.a(在我的情况下,当将CordovaLib.xcodeproj移到另一个位置时,Xcode忘记了引用)。

  • 项目浏览器中选择项目
  • 转到摘要选项卡
  • CordovaLib.xcodeproj > Products > libCordova.a拖动到链接的框架和库


  • 清洁和 build 。

    关于ios5 - 从:” in Xcode4. 3引用的错误:“” _OBJC_METACLASS _ $ _ CDVViewController”,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12596654/

    24 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com